Presque Isle
English
Etymology
From French presqu'île (“peninsula”).
Pronunciation
- IPA(key): /pɹɛsk aɪl/
Proper noun
Presque Isle
- A city in Aroostook County, Maine, United States.
- An unincorporated community in Presque Isle Township, Presque Isle County, Michigan, United States.
- A town and unincorporated community in Vilas County, Wisconsin, United States.
